Shankar Vedantam: 本节目探讨了人类自我辩护的能力,以及这种能力如何在生活中发挥作用,既可以带来负面影响,也可以被用于积极目的。通过分析《绝命毒师》中沃尔特·怀特的故事,以及其他案例,说明人们如何为自己的行为寻找合理化解释,以及这种自我辩护机制的普遍性。 Elliot Aronson: 我个人的经历,包括童年时期在反犹太社区的遭遇和中学时期参与欺凌行为,让我对自我辩护的心理机制产生了浓厚的兴趣。通过研究认知失调理论,我发现人们会不自觉地通过自我辩护来解释自己的行为,以减少内心的冲突和不适感。这种机制既可以带来负面影响,例如导致偏见和歧视,也可以被用于积极目的,例如促进合作和理解。我提出的课堂拼图教学法就是利用认知失调理论来改善学生学习成绩、人际关系和自我认知的成功案例。 Elliot Aronson: 认知失调理论的核心在于,当人们的想法和行为发生冲突时,他们会试图通过改变自己的想法或行为来减少这种冲突。在实验中,我们发现,当人们为一项枯燥的任务付出很少的报酬时,他们会更倾向于说服自己这项任务其实很有趣,以减少认知失调。这与传统的强化理论相悖,说明人类行为的复杂性。 此外,我还研究了严格的入会仪式或艰难的训练如何增强人们对组织或群体的归属感。这是因为人们会试图合理化自己为加入该组织或群体所付出的努力,从而减少认知失调。课堂拼图教学法正是基于这一原理,通过让学生们合作完成任务,促进他们之间的理解和合作,从而减少偏见,提高学习效果。

Think about the last time you did something you knew was wrong. How did you explain your actions to yourself? All of us tell stories about why we do the things we do. We justify our failures, and come up with plausible explanations for our actions. This week, Elliot Aronson) explains the mental processes behind this type of self-justification, and shares how he helped develop one of the most widely-known concepts in psychology: cognitive dissonance.
